Coolant replenishment
1. Stop the engine.
2. After the engine has completely
cooled down, check the engine
coolant level in the expansion
tank. If the level is between the
MIN and MAX lines, it is normal.
If it is below the MIN level, add
coolant solution up to the MAX
level.
3. Check and make sure that there
i s n o l e a k s . I f f o u n d l e a k s
c o n t a c t n e a r e s t U D Tr u c k s
authorised dealer.
Checking and cleaning of radiator
To maintain cooling system efficiency
a n d k e e p t h e e n g i n e f r o m
overheating, always keep the front
radiator core clean. Remove insects,
dirt and other debris by directing
pressurized air at the rear surface of
the radiator core.
Clean charge air cooler body
The charge air cooler is installed in
front of the radiator which is used to
cool the heated intake air charged by
the turbocharger.
When mud or debris is attached to
the front of the core, the passage of
c o o l i n g a i r i s i m p a i r e d . S o i t i s
r e c o m m e n d e d t h a t t h i s m a t e r i a l
should be removed completely by
w a s h i n g w i t h a n o n c o r r o s i v e
detergent and water solution. (Refer
t o i n s t r u c t i o n s o n t h e d e t e r g e n t
container). Deformed fins can also
i m p a i r c o o l i n g a n d s h o u l d b e
repaired. Clean the inside by blowing
with air when changing charge air
cooler hoses.
CAUTION
Do not direct pressurized air to
the front surface of the radiator
( t h a t i s , w i t h t h e a i r h o s e
p o i n t e d t o w a r d t h e e n g i n e ) .
Doing so will force insects, dirt
a n d o t h e r d e b r i s i n t o t h e
r a d i a t o r c o r e a n d p o s s i b l y
cause engine overheating.
CAUTION
E n s u r e p r e c a u t i o n s w h e n
washing near the alternator.
Using a moist alternator brush
w i l l s h o r t e n t h e l i f e o f t h e
alternator. Use an alternator
that has been sufficiently dried
using air-blower.
